What causes standing water to appear in basements without any visible leaks?

Standing water in your Farmersburg, IN basement can appear from sources you cannot see directly. Water table elevation forces moisture through floor-wall joints during seasonal changes. We often find water entering through cold joints in the concrete that are invisible but allow substantial moisture penetration. Also, condensation from temperature differences can accumulate into puddles, though this is less common than foundation seepage. Why does water keep returning after removing it ourselves?

Returning standing water after self-extraction typically means the entry point hasn’t been addressed. When residents in Farmersburg, IN extract surface water without identifying where it’s entering, water returns from continuous intrusion points. Frequent causes include active foundation seepage that keep adding water faster than you can remove it. Another factor, rental extractors cannot pull moisture from subfloors the way our professional systems can – leaving hidden water that resurfaces as visible water. Which items can be saved after exposure to standing water?

What can be saved depends on water type. Non-porous items like glass can typically be salvaged if we extract water quickly. Fabric-based belongings like mattresses have limited salvage potential, especially after prolonged contact or if the water contained contaminants.
